Type
ORACLE
Validation date
2024-09-19 00:30: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01099,
    "usd": 0.01222
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019B6789014866E268BCED51712624C8821B7ACC26BBF03EE67976C6CA75EF6B49

Previous signature

DC78705B4C70654FAB2F49F685E85C243712D4F7027B2950AA47D45B778451F8854F0C1FDF729D944B0CBE98959A56FCD2B346A7B0DDAF0457CD5D0B56A7AD03

Origin signature

3046022100FDED42AFDA91F4D0B583ED03038D5732F794E571B61E66741376B6A114F34CF8022100D850705BEBAD98C1B24962A7C9E91E2AC58937667386670CB4C9F051AACDB844

Proof of work

010204AA023E1E039788AD4B8F713C8871CA39A177414A99A0788993AD725B1FBB7AD5E4CAC86151A9E03451DCACB1EFC100B1E450FCEDAF5E5005F3A4C503D1D29712

Proof of integrity

00A9AD13E1941A88823EEBFEF8C537642B1DE9B098C818E57D12AFB0E5DCA27620

Coordinator signature

CA8806CFCABB5C2C17C6A30412AE87DA64894695E62FE4E4232ADA5E81EF611F7984F1D483F485882049EF6CCABD4A03FC0EE20349840F9F528E8D413DA9ED07

Validator #1 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#1 signature

56A25AD0A488A3F1ECE20128868EFA65BF0CC0ED77FDD6287855CEB27A6988751234C9535A508786B568D86804044E07A7E536E0FA5D2CEA404650E470DC2900

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

8A0A66C5D0807548B982CCC73019EA05975F13A0B078C2F647E557E49DD26FBD11068EE396291280AC265E97322A22B25122A2413FEC988CF2FC3E583E38AE0E